Compare commits
1
Commits
| Author | SHA1 | Date | |
|---|---|---|---|
|
|
7ece6f09e5 |
@@ -47,10 +47,14 @@ class _AboutScreenState extends ConsumerState<AboutScreen> {
|
|||||||
final osName = _capitalize(Platform.operatingSystem);
|
final osName = _capitalize(Platform.operatingSystem);
|
||||||
final isDark = MediaQuery.of(context).platformBrightness == Brightness.dark;
|
final isDark = MediaQuery.of(context).platformBrightness == Brightness.dark;
|
||||||
|
|
||||||
return '## sharedinbox.de\n\n'
|
final gitCommitLine = _gitHash.isNotEmpty
|
||||||
|
? '| Git Commit | [$_gitHash](https://codeberg.org/guettli/sharedinbox/commit/$_gitHash) |\n'
|
||||||
|
: '';
|
||||||
|
return '## [sharedinbox.de](https://sharedinbox.de)\n\n'
|
||||||
'| Property | Value |\n'
|
'| Property | Value |\n'
|
||||||
'|----------|-------|\n'
|
'|----------|-------|\n'
|
||||||
'| App Version | $versionDisplay |\n'
|
'| App Version | $versionDisplay |\n'
|
||||||
|
'$gitCommitLine'
|
||||||
'| Platform | ${Platform.operatingSystem} |\n'
|
'| Platform | ${Platform.operatingSystem} |\n'
|
||||||
'| $osName Version | ${Platform.operatingSystemVersion} |\n'
|
'| $osName Version | ${Platform.operatingSystemVersion} |\n'
|
||||||
'| Resolution | ${physW}x$physH px'
|
'| Resolution | ${physW}x$physH px'
|
||||||
|
|||||||
@@ -151,6 +151,10 @@ void main() {
|
|||||||
expect(clipboardText, contains('Dark Mode'));
|
expect(clipboardText, contains('Dark Mode'));
|
||||||
expect(clipboardText, contains('IMAP Accounts'));
|
expect(clipboardText, contains('IMAP Accounts'));
|
||||||
expect(clipboardText, contains('JMAP Accounts'));
|
expect(clipboardText, contains('JMAP Accounts'));
|
||||||
|
expect(
|
||||||
|
clipboardText,
|
||||||
|
contains('[sharedinbox.de](https://sharedinbox.de)'),
|
||||||
|
);
|
||||||
});
|
});
|
||||||
|
|
||||||
testWidgets('AboutScreen create-issue button opens Codeberg URL', (
|
testWidgets('AboutScreen create-issue button opens Codeberg URL', (
|
||||||
|
|||||||
Reference in New Issue
Block a user